How much do retirement project man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average yearly pay for retirement project manager in Augusta, GA is $96,521.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$73,800.00 and $115,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Title: Senior Project Engineer

Pioneer the next generation of innovation. Join us and you'll develop your skills and expertise to the very highest levels, working in an international environment for a company known the world over for its brilliance.

Key Accountabilities:

  • Lead end-to-end project management for large-scale manufacturing expansion initiatives, including various new Machining methods at the Aiken site.
  • Serve as the primary project lead coordinating cross-functional workstreams across Manufacturing Engineering, Facilities, Quality,
  • Logistics, Purchasing, Controlling, HR, IT, and external partners
  • Define project scope, objectives, schedules, and governance structures in alignment with global manufacturing standards, timelines, and budgetary targets.
  • Deploy established manufacturing processes and standards from global reference sites while enabling adaptation and innovation to support local production requirements.
  • Coordinate facility planning, building modifications, equipment procurement, installation, commissioning, and handover to operations.
  • Plan, lead, and facilitate technical workshops and alignment sessions with domestic and international stakeholders to ensure project milestones, deliverables, and operational readiness.
  • Apply Lean manufacturing principles to design and implement optimized future-state value streams that support productivity, flow, and long-term operational efficiency.
  • Drive project execution through disciplined progress tracking, risk management, issue resolution, and escalation as required.
  • Prepare and present decision-ready status updates, progress reports, and escalation materials to senior and executive leadership.
  • Support workforce readiness by coordinating inputs to training strategies and implementation plans for new manufacturing departments and technologies.
  • Act as a key change agent, ensuring effective communication, alignment, and adoption of new systems and processes across cultures and time zones.
  • Promote a strong compliance, safety, and quality culture in alignment with the Rolls-Royce Code of Conduct.
  • Perform special projects as assigned to support strategic manufacturing objectives.

Basic Requirements: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Mechanical Engineering, Industrial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, or a related technical discipline
  • "Applicants must be authorized to work for any employer in the U.S without sponsorship. We are unable to sponsor or take over sponsorship of an employment Visa at this time."

Preferred:

  • Extensive professional experience in a manufacturing or industrial environment.
  • Proven experience leading complex, cross-functional projects, preferably within an international or multi-site manufacturing context.
  • Strong understanding of mechanical manufacturing processes with demonstrated interest in digital workflows, data-driven manufacturing, and modern production systems.
  • Strong project management capability, including planning, execution, risk management, and stakeholder communication.
  • Exceptional oral and written communication skills with the ability to influence, align, and drive decisions across organizational boundaries.
  • Demonstrated ability to operate effectively in a complex, matrixed organization with multiple stakeholders and competing priorities.
  • Ability to travel domestically and internationally as required to support project execution.
  • Proficient with PC and MS Office Suite; experience with project planning or tracking tools
  • German language skills
  • Project management professional (PMP) certification
  • Experience supporting manufacturing expansions, facility launches, or major capital investment projects.
  • Exposure to Lean manufacturing or value stream design methodologies.
  • Experience working within global manufacturing networks.

The Business Unit Power Systems of Rolls-Royce provides world-class power solutions and complete life-cycle support under our product and solution brandmtu. Through digitalization and electrification, we strive to develop drive and power generation solutions that are even cleaner and smarter and thus provide answers to the challenges posed by the rapidly growing societal demands for energy and mobility.

We deliver and service comprehensive, powerful and reliable systems, based on both gas and diesel engines, as well as electrified hybrid systems. These clean and technologically-advanced solutions serve our customers in the marine and infrastructure sectors worldwide.
